Super Falcons boss Dennerby drops key player from squad

Ahead of the 2019 West Africa Football Union (WAFU) Cup holding in Ivory Coast, Super Falcons head coach, Thomas Dennerby, has unveiled his squad for the competition, with the major decision he has made being to leave out veteran goalkeeper Tochukwu Oluehi.

Oluehi has been left out of the Super Falcons’ 20-woman squad for the 2019 WAFU Women’s Cup, which takes place from this Wednesday, May 8 and will run until May 18. The 32-year-old goalkeeper, who was the heroine when Nigeria won the 2018 African Women’s Cup of Nations in Ghana, failed to make the squad due to an injury.

In her place, Dennerby will have to pick from Chiamaka Nnadozie, Christy Ohiaeriaku, and Alaba Jonathan who have been called up to the WAFU Cup squad. The Super Falcons will make their second appearance at the regional tournament and have been drawn against Mali, Niger and Burkina Faso in Group B.

Dennerby is hoping to use the eight-nation regional competition to continue the team’s preparations for the 2019 Women’s World Cup in France. Having finished in third place last year, the Super Falcons will depart for Abidjan the Ivory Coast capital city on Tuesday and commence their campaign against Burkina Faso on Thursday.

Check out the full squad below:

Goalkeepers: Chiamaka Nnadozie; Christy Ohiaeriaku; Alaba Jonathan

Defenders: Glory Ogbonna; Chidinma Okeke; Mary Ologbosere; Mariam Ibrahim; Evelyn Nwabuoku

Midfielders: Osarenoma Igbinovia; Amarachi Okoronkwo; Cynthia Aku; Adebisi Saheed; Peace Efih

Forwards: Uchenna Kanu; Alice Ogebe; Chioma Wogu; Esther Sunday; Rafiat Sule; Joy Bokiri; Rita Okoro
